Output 507125369ad601795e406ea63a8b5c1b91736c887c51023ebe1a96953ae910d6:5

value
3341522
script pubkey
OP_0 OP_PUSHBYTES_20 2de86b8d1f833094ffa46be105fedf3d02b27082
address
bc1q9h5xhrglsvcfflayd0sstlkl85ptyuyz5puh0w
transaction
507125369ad601795e406ea63a8b5c1b91736c887c51023ebe1a96953ae910d6